Bridgestone Tire COMBO for GL1800 G704/G709
ITEM CODE: WSBRCOMBO, SKU: WSBRCOMBO
02.16.2015
better than Dunlop E3's
I replaced my worn out Dunlop's with a set of Excedra's prior to a cross continent trip last summer. The round trip distance was just shy of 12,000 km, covered during the month of August. Waypoints included Yellowstone Park (a true test of every aspect of tire performance: wet, dry, cornering, braking and reliability) and Indy Motor Speedway for the MotoGP races. (Paid the extra to get a lap around the circuit @ 60km/hr). After the trip both tires have noticeable wear in the centre. I estimate there is 35-40% wear remaining. Handling is diminished slightly as compared to new, but is better than E3's @ 70% remaining. No noticeable cupping yet. In my experience, Bridgestone has done excellent work in matching these tires to the capabilities of the bike. I highly recommend them. |

Kuryakyn Chrome Luggage Rack w/Rubber Inlay for GL1800
ITEM CODE: KU7151, SKU: KU7151
04.23.2011
3 Stars
Bought the rack with the risers. Followed the installation instructions. The rack fit great without the risers. I like its look and finish. Two of the risers fit nicelyonto the rack studs, two could only be put on with a hammer. Decided to spare the hammer and do without them. Don't waste your money unless you *really* need the extra height. If you do, you may have to resort to a hammer to get them to fit - poor quality control, I assume. Also, pay particular attention to where you drill your holes. If you drill to fit the rack without the risers, the holes will be incorrectly spaced when you attempt to add the risers. Surprise, the instructions don't tell you this - I have no recommendation as to how this can best be achieved. Also, the bolts and rubber grommets that come with both kits do not come with shoulders to allow for the thickness of the top case cover. The supplied solution results in over compression of the rubber grommets, likely resulting in them splitting at a future date. I ended up using the big grommets from the risers, with my own large flat washers and some star lock washers to have snug, secure mounting without undue grommet compression. The much less expensive (but too small for my purposes) Hondaline rack that I replaced contained quality professional mounting bits. Summary - nice rack (3 stars), poor installation instructions and bad quality control for the risers(no stars) and inferior mounting hardware (no stars). |
